A nice BLE demo program which allows remote switch of an LED via GATT interface.
Dependencies: BLE_API mbed nRF51822
Fork of BLE_Button by
bricks/target.h
- Committer:
- hux
- Date:
- 2017-10-21
- Revision:
- 12:0d0ca44397dd
- Parent:
- 11:80f2c19ecbce
File content as of revision 12:0d0ca44397dd:
// bricks/target.h - define target specifics #ifndef _BRICKS_TARGET_H_ #define _BRICKS_TARGET_H_ #define MTCONNECT04 // MtM nRF51822 module MtConnect04 // platform specific defines - comment out platforms which are not used // We work only with two kinds of platform: // // a) a NUCLEO platform from STMicroelectronics // b) a nRF51 platform from Nordic Semiconductor // // If we have not a nRF51 target then we coclude it is a NUCLEO target. This is // not really clean, but under above assumptions it works so far! #ifdef TARGET_NRF51822 # define LED_INVERTED // inverted LED for nRF51 targets #endif #ifdef MTCONNECT04 # define BLINK_LED p16 #endif #endif // _BRICKS_TARGET_H_